When it comes to energy efficiency in buildings, one of the key factors to consider is thermal loss. Thermal loss refers to the amount of heat that escapes from a building, leading to increased energy consumption and higher utility bills. To accurately measure and monitor thermal loss, many professionals and homeowners turn to thermal loss calculators.
A thermal loss calculator is a tool that helps calculate the rate of heat loss from a building based on various factors such as insulation levels, building materials, and climate conditions. By using a thermal loss calculator, users can identify areas of their building that may be experiencing excessive heat loss and take steps to improve insulation and energy efficiency.
How does a thermal loss calculator work?
thermal loss calculators work by taking into account the surface area of a building, the thermal conductivity of its materials, and the temperature difference between the inside and outside of the building. The calculator uses these inputs to estimate the rate of heat loss in watts per square meter, which can then be used to determine the overall heat loss for the building.
Users can input various parameters into the calculator, such as the type and thickness of insulation, the type of windows and doors, and the climate conditions in their area. The calculator then uses these inputs to generate a heat loss estimate, which can help users make informed decisions about energy efficiency improvements.
